In Abbott’s Heart Failure division, we’re advancing the treatment of heart and vascular disease through breakthrough medical technologies in electrophysiology and heart failure, allowing people to restore their health and get on with their lives.

As a member of the clinical support team within an assigned geography, the CMEMS Clinical Education/Implant Specialist is responsible for providing technical clinical expertise and support of the implant process to colleagues, current customers and/or potential customers. This role works under moderate direction with clinical and sales teammates to identify and capitalize on sales opportunities by creating competency, comfort and expertise with all Abbott Heart Failure technologies among physician, lab technician and cath lab support staff within assigned geography.

WHAT YOU’LL DO

  • Attends implant procedures, proctors staff/physicians and works to develop center to implant independence. As directed by his/her sales leader, contacts and visits clients and potential clients in the Company’s products and addresses any client questions and concerns.
  • Provides medical professionals with sales support, information, and training on the use of Company products and with staff education, in-services and technical troubleshooting.
